  • Patent number: 8607335
    Abstract: An improved Internet File Safety Information Center (IFSIC) is disclosed. The improved IFSIC allows an Internet user to look up the authenticity and safety information about a file or group of files by computing a hash value from the file or group of files and sending the hash value to a central server on the Internet to retrieve such information. A user identifier and other information can be sent to the central server along with the hash value. The improved IFSIC can be supported by targeted advertising, can provide file update information, can provide a better filter for files attached to email messages, and can be used to ensure the integrity of operating systems and installed programs.

  • Publication number: 20120110332
    Abstract: A public-key based secure messaging system with automatic receiver enrollment is disclosed. A sender in the system first determines whether a receiver has a public key. If the receiver has a public key, the messages will be sent to the receiver using a standard public-key based encryption. If the receiver does not have a public key, the first message will be sent to the receiver using a delivery method that does not require the receiver to have a pair of public and private keys prior to sending the message. However, when the receiver accesses the first message, a pair of public and private keys will be automatically generated at the receiver and the public key will be made available for encrypting subsequent messages sent to the receiver.
